Axel is a Scandinavian, German, French, and Dutch masculine given name. In Estonia, Denmark, and Norway the spelling Aksel is more common. The Finnish form of the name is Akseli, while a French feminine form is Axelle. Axel is sometimes used as a surname.…

Axel is Predominantly Male. Based on US data, 100% male and 0% female.
Approximately 68,489 people in the United States are named Axel. The name peaked in 2020 with 4,674 recorded uses.
